Job Description

Scope:Our client is looking for a Clinical Manager to join the national team. Your responsibilities would include the support and education of the company customer base, updating and training customers on the trends within infusion therapy, clinical practice,and applications of new and installed products/equipment.Responsibilities:

  • Achieving and maintaining a high level of knowledge and competency on all company Infusion products.
  • Undertaking delivery of training/assessments to meet customer needs, in line with legislation, health and safety, ethics and hospital protocols.
  • Supporting the training for hospital trials involving company products, in accordance with the specific requirements of each Trust.
  • Supporting the implementation of new company products when purchased by a Trust/Hospital.
  • Supporting clinical training and study days which involve company products.
  • Working effectively with key nursing, medical and professional development personnel to establish effective working links whilst undertaking these trials, implementations and study days.
  • Presenting and managing the implementation of drug error reduction systems (DERS)
  • Act as a company Ambassador, ensuring customer satisfaction.
  • Work closely with the team to ensure objectives are met.
About You:
  • Clinical experience (NMC registered nurse) with current, extensive IV infusion experience.
  • Commercial experience in Clinical Specialist or sales role
  • Ability to communicate effectively across various stakeholder groups.
  • Conscientious approach to work, ability to manage own diary.
  • Valid driving license and ability/willingness to travel.
  • Basic knowledge of computers, net-working and interfacing of medical devices.
